INSTALLATION
•
Please make sure all devices you wish to connect have been powered off.
•
Connect the source device (DVD/VCR etc) to the transmitter input using appropriate
composite video cable.
•
Connect the source device audio output to the transmitter audio input RCA sockets
using an appropriate cable.
•
Connect premium CAT5 cable up to 300m long to the UTP output of the transmitter
and to the input of the receiver.
•
Connect the receiver output to the remote display using appropriate composite video
cable.
•
Connect the receiver audio output to the audio input of the remote display.
NOTE:
Premium quality CAT5e leads must be used to achieve the maximum audio/video
quality and stability over greater distances.
•
Connect the IR emitter to the transmitter IR jack socket and place the sender close
to the source equipment IR receiver.
•
Connect the IR receiver to the receivers IR jack socket and locate the sensor so it is
in line of sight of the remote control.
•
Connect the PSU output to the power in socket on the receiver and plug in to the
mains supply and turn the power on.
•
When the IR receiver receives a signal from the remote control the blue LED on the
sensor flashes.
NOTE:
A double IR emitter is supplied so 2 source devices can be controlled so a splitter
or switch can be used to attach 2 source devices if required.

SPECIFICATIONS
Input connectors
Standard RCA female jack sockets
Output connectors
Standard RCA female jack sockets
Extension cable
Cat5e RJ45 UTP
Bandwidth
Video - 12MHz Audio 50Hz~15KHz
Impedance
Video 75ohm unbalanced
Audio 600ohm unbalanced
UTP 100ohm balanced
Operating temperature
0 to 70
o
C
Humidity
10 to 85% (no condensation)
IR frequency range
34kHz to 60kHz
Transmit frequencies
38kHz and 56kHz
Range
40ft @38kHz and 25ft @ 56kHz
